Only thing I don’t like is there’s no explanation for synthesizing— what does it even do? And it’s not clear how to improve team level when you first join. It’s the rebirth. But if you rebirth too early, then you don’t get any team level gain. That part is very frustrating. I rebirth at 600 probably three times before realizing my team level wasn’t going up at all. Now I know that you have to increase your max stage level before you gain any team levels by rebirth. Which means I’m never incentivized to rebirth ever. Because I just want to get the next team levels, and I don’t want to have to redo all of my work every single time I want to get one. That mechanic is kind of stupid. I am on the fence with this one. While this game has merge mechanics, it includes a feature that offsets the exponential slowdown that is inherent with the very nature of merge games, which is nice (and rare). That being said, the game is missing various critical components necessary for the game's longevity. For one, offline progress is mostly a joke. While you do receive limited offline rewards, there are no auto-leveling mechanics in the game nor any separate offline progression mechanics, so you'll find yourself gaining less and less progress offline (even at the beginning you'll see less then 40% of your max stage, and it will only decrease from there the further you progress). So you're forced to either leave your phone on with the game running or constantly log back in anyway to be able to progress. Games with this forced structure never last. It's too early to tell how the merge progression will continue after the limited initial wave of currency ends, but I still think this game has potential IF the devs can incorporate several critical updates to certain mechanics (including for issues not described herein).
